Leadership Day on Capitol Hill
2013 Leadership Day
May 21-22Liaison Hotel
415 New Jersey Avenue, NW
Washington, DC 20001
Katie Blair, DO and Kara Addison, NP will be our representatives at the 21st annual Leadership Day on Capitol Hill which will be held on May 21-22, 2013 at the Liaison Hotel in Washington, D.C.
Leadership Day enables the College to increase its presence on Capitol Hill and bring our issues of concern to U.S. lawmakers.
This two-day event provides ACP members with advocacy and/or media training, an update on the College's priority legislative issues; briefings from Members of Congress, Administration officials, and key Capitol Hill staffers; and an opportunity to meet with our state's elected officials. A special briefing for associate and medical students is also provided.

ACP Physician Affiliate Membership Now Available
Physicians trained in specialties other than internal medicine may now join ACP as Physician Affiliate members.
Eligibility includes graduation from a medical school found in the International Medical Education Directory (IMED) maintained by the Foundation for Advancement of Medical Education and Research (FAIMER), and holding a current medical license to practice in their field. No applicant will be accepted as a Physician Affiliate member who has trained in, or who is practicing in, internal medicine.
ACP Physician Affiliate members have access to most of the benefits provided to full Members. They are excluded from voting, holding office, or attaining Fellowship in the College.
Dues for Physician Affiliates are the same as full Members. Outside of the US, Physician Affiliates may only apply for the online Membership option.

Strengthen Our Chapter: Participate in ACP's Recruit-a-Colleague Chapter Rewards Program!
The American College of Physicians and the Washington State Chapter encourages all members to help strengthen the voice of internal medicine by recommending ACP Membership to colleagues. By joining the College, your colleagues will enrich their clinical knowledge and skills and have access to all of the ACP member benefits that you enjoy.
To thank you for your dedication to our organization, ACP offers incentives to members and their chapters that recruit new members through the Recruit-a-Colleague Chapter (RACC) Rewards Program.
As with the national Recruit-a-Colleague Program, the RACC Program rewards successful individual recruiters with dues credits for each new full Member recruited and a chance to win a trip to the annual Internal Medicine meeting. In addition, the RACC Program also provides rewards to the recruiters' chapters. The Recruit-a-Colleague Chapter Rewards Program runs annually from April 1 through March 15.
To participate, simply forward to your colleagues the Membership application found at www.acponline.org/racc. To qualify for the program, your name must be listed on the recruiter line of this specially coded application.
